Look no further JSW Drilling are seeking a dedicated and versatile Document Manager/Office Administrator to join our great team in the Bibra Lake office. JSW Drilling work in the mining and minerals sector as a specialist in the provision of drill and blast, resource definition, and grade control drilling. We have a long-standing and highly experienced team who are committed to our clients, our projects and our people. The Position As a Document Manager/Office Administrator at JSW Drilling, you'll be at the heart of our operations, ensuring seamless support to our business. Some of your day-to-day tasks will include: Document Management: Maintain JSW Drilling's document management system. This involves ensuring that all documents are correctly stored and easily retrievable in line with JSW’s standards. Office365 Document Preparation and Formatting: Prepare and format documents using Office365 tools including Word and PowerPoint. This includes creating templates, formatting text, and ensuring all documents adhere to our style guide. SharePoint Administration: Manage and maintain the company's SharePoint system. This includes managing user access, creating and configuring workflows, and troubleshooting issues. Social Media and Website Updates: Manage the company's social media presence and update the website as needed. This includes creating and posting content, responding to inquiries, and monitoring analytics Administrative Policy Implementation: Driving the continual improvement of our business processes and systems through the implementation of effective administrative policies and procedures. Event Management: Plan and manage attendance at conferences, staff functions and other fun events. First Point of Contact: Serving as the friendly face of JSW Drilling, handling general inquiries and welcoming visitors with professionalism and warmth. Office Administration: Oversee daily office management tasks for the business such as ordering supplies, organising couriers or dealing with service providers. Provide general office administration support including for senior executives. Ideally you will have: 5 years administration experience, with substantial exposure to document management, preferably within a Sharepoint environment. Experience in the mining / resources, construction, or industrial sector advantageous but not essential. Strong proficiency in Microsoft Office / 365. Strong organisational skills with keen attention to detail Highly developed written and verbal communication skills with the ability to produce professional communications in line with company brand. Excellent communication and interpersonal abilities with the ability to work collaboratively and positively as part of a broader team. Ability to self-direct and self-motivate A flexible and adaptable mindset with the ability to shift with changing priorities and dig in wherever needed. A desire to be a key part of our business and culture, and to drive a continued positive workplace culture and supportive work environment.
